This might include specifying your search terms, reporting on your ‘hits’, and systematically analysing your … WebA literature review is a type of academic writing that provides an overview of existing knowledge in a particular field of research. A good literature review summarises, analyses, evaluates and synthesises the relevant literature within a particular field of research.
